Hey guys,

I had posted this last year when the truck first died, and I just got around to working on it for the first time today. Here's the original link: https://forum.ih8mud.com/80-series-tech/478534-electrical-issue-need-ecm.html What I can't believe is that after $500 and a supposed expert mechanic worked on the truck when it first happened, he didn't even check the fusible link. If he had, he would have noticed the severed wire...ridiculous. I connected it tonight with another wire just to test it, and it cranked right up after sitting for probably close to a year. I can't believe it was something so simple. Ridiculous!

But, I wanted to make sure this was the correct part number my '97 before I tried to find it tomorrow: 90982-08264 My toyota parts store is closed tomorrow, but are these available at regular auto parts places too?

I would not sub this part to aftermarket. It's not expensive and is tailored somewhat to the vehicle's specific loads, and designed to fail at a certain load in order to protect the entire electrical system. If it's been sitting a year, why rush to save the few days it will take to be shipped? Not likely to be in stock, so simmer down, Sparky.
